Description
The Northern Lighthouse Board (NLB) requires the supply of five (5) 1500mm Port Buoys to be held in stock at the Oban Depot in order to support the ongoing maintenance, replacement, and emergency deployment of navigational aids in the Oban Bay area and surrounding waters. These buoys are a critical component of the NLB's statutory duty to provide marine aids to navigation for the safety of all mariners in Scottish and Isle of Man waters.
Oban Bay is a busy and strategically important area for commercial shipping, fishing vessels, ferries, and recreational craft. Maintaining accurate and reliable buoyage in this area is essential to ensure the safe and efficient movement of vessels, reduce the risk of groundings or collisions, and protect sensitive marine environments.
Having a stock of 1500mm Port Buoys on hand allows NLB to respond quickly to unplanned events such as buoy damage, loss, or the need to establish temporary marks for marine works or changing conditions. The 1500mm model is chosen specifically for its durability, conformity with IALA standards, and suitability for the dynamic marine environment of Oban Bay.
This procurement will ensure continuity of service and support NLB's commitment to maritime safety, operational resilience, and environmental stewardship in one of Scotland's key marine locations.
